The Indwelling Spirit. The promise of the Holy Spirit is the culmination of all that Jesus said to comfort those eleven troubled men. In that hour of turmoil, they feared being left alone. However Jesus assured them that they would not be left to fend for themselves; they would have a supernatural Helper.

Forces are incapable of relating as persons. However, Scripture refers to the Holy Spirit as a person. Discussing the Spirit, Jesus says, “ He will glorify me, for he will take what is mine and declare it to you” ( John 16:14 ). Jesus uses a singular, masculine pronoun. The Holy Spirit is an important figure throughout the Bible. In Genesis 1:2 , we find Him moving about the surface of the waters, and in Revelation 22:17 , He and the bride cry with one voice. Genesis 1:1–2 shows Him active in the creation of the world, an act only God can perform. Acts 5:3–4 identifies the Spirit with God by saying that Ananias lied to God and to the Holy Spirit. Similarly, Hebrews 10:15–17 identifies the Holy Spirit with Yahweh, the Lord of Israel and the one true God.

Jan 4, 2022 · The Holy Spirit assists believers in prayer ( Jude 1:20) and “intercedes for God’s people in accordance with the will of God” ( Romans 8:26–27 ). The Holy Spirit regenerates and renews the believer ( Titus 3:5 ). At the moment of salvation, the Spirit baptizes the believer into the Body of Christ ( Romans 6:3 ). May 7, 2019 · The Holy Spirit is the third Person of the Trinity and undoubtedly the least understood member of the Godhead. Christians can easily identify with God the Father (Jehovah or Yahweh) and his Son, Jesus Christ. The Holy Spirit, however, without a body and a personal name, seems distant to many, yet he dwells inside every true believer and is a ...
